Answer:
325 miles and 77 dollars
Step-by-step explanation:
First, create equations. Let x equal the miles driven. The first plan expression is 38 + 0.12x and the second plan expression is 51 + 0.08x. Setting these equal and solve for x: 38 + 0.12x = 51 + 0.08x -> 0.04x = 13 -> x = 325 miles.
The cost is found by substituting it into any of the expressions: 51 + 0.08(325) = 77 or 38 + 0.12(325) = 77
